-- HUMMINGBIRD PROJECTS & ACTIVITIES --

There are literally hundreds of projects and activities that can be conducted using Ruby-throated Hummingbirds (Archilochus colubris) as the focus. Some are simple observational studies that can be mastered by children as young as Kindergarten age, while others require sophisticated reasoning and/or expensive laboratory apparatus. Through Operation RubyThroat, we anticipate that teachers, individual students, parents, and other interested folks will find a project to their liking, implement it, and report back to this website what they have learned about the Ruby-throated Hummingbird (RTHU).

We have divided Operation RubyThroat Projects & Activities into five major groups: Basic Activities, Basic Observations, Research Projects, Cross-disciplinary Activities, and Inter-Grade/ Inter-School Activities.

As teachers and students become participants in Operation RubyThroat during Years One and Two, the program's projects and activities will become more closely aligned with school curricula around the United States. For this to occur, it is essential that teachers contact the principal investigator (Bill Hilton Jr.) with information about how Operation RubyThroat can meet and has met curriculum needs. It is hoped that projects and activities offered through Operation RubyThroat will be used as integral parts of the curriculum rather than as adjunct or enrichment endeavors.
